Domestic material consumption, by type of raw material in Latvia
Latvia: Domestic material consumption, by type of raw material was 25.43 million tonnes in 2024. β² Rising
Domestic material consumption, by type of raw material in Latvia, 2000β2024
Source: United Nations Statistics Division, SDG Global Database. Measured in tonnes.
Analysis
Latvia recorded 25.43 million tonnes for domestic material consumption, by type of raw material in 2024.
That represents a change of down 3.6% on the previous year and up 6.2% over ten years.
Over the whole period, domestic material consumption, by type of raw material in Latvia peaked at 32.93 million tonnes in 2007 and was at its lowest, 15.28 million tonnes, in 2000.
Latvia ranks 124th of 214 countries on this measure, in the middle of the range.
The long-run direction has been consistently rising across the 25 years of available data.
Averages by decade
| Decade | Average | Lowest | Highest | Years |
|---|---|---|---|---|
| 2000s | 22.32 million tonnes | 15.28 million tonnes | 32.93 million tonnes | 10 |
| 2010s | 24.56 million tonnes | 19.97 million tonnes | 28.07 million tonnes | 10 |
| 2020s | 28.42 million tonnes | 25.43 million tonnes | 31.77 million tonnes | 5 |
